#6ad244 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6ad244 is composed of 41.6% red, 82.4%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.6%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 103.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.2% and a lightness of 54.5%. #6ad244 color hex could be obtained by blending #d4ff88 with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#6ad244

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ad244

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#879482 is the less saturated color, while #55ff17 is the most saturated one.
